From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from mails.dpdk.org (mails.dpdk.org [217.70.189.124]) by inbox.dpdk.org (Postfix) with ESMTP id 48196A0C4A; Wed, 7 Jul 2021 15:36:59 +0200 (CEST) Received: from [217.70.189.124] (localhost [127.0.0.1]) by mails.dpdk.org (Postfix) with ESMTP id 0A92F413B6; Wed, 7 Jul 2021 15:36:59 +0200 (CEST) Received: from mx0b-0016f401.pphosted.com (mx0b-0016f401.pphosted.com [67.231.156.173]) by mails.dpdk.org (Postfix) with ESMTP id 0A568413A8 for ; Wed, 7 Jul 2021 15:36:56 +0200 (CEST) Received: from pps.filterd (m0045851.ppops.net [127.0.0.1]) by mx0b-0016f401.pphosted.com (8.16.0.43/8.16.0.43) with SMTP id 167DVpUv011084; Wed, 7 Jul 2021 06:36:56 -0700 Received: from nam11-dm6-obe.outbound.protection.outlook.com (mail-dm6nam11lp2168.outbound.protection.outlook.com [104.47.57.168]) by mx0b-0016f401.pphosted.com with ESMTP id 39msw2c4a6-1 (version=TLSv1.2 cipher=ECDHE-RSA-AES256-GCM-SHA384 bits=256 verify=NOT); Wed, 07 Jul 2021 06:36:56 -0700 ARC-Seal: i=1; a=rsa-sha256; s=arcselector9901; d=microsoft.com; cv=none; b=b7LGEzYq36BUNhBUolZck/Ok8fCiH8a9zovU/fsdkG3VcCcXzq5W/XZBTBVmMH8aRmrfYExbgQKBgEltBKPJCZtGmugqAumhnPttxTCAgHSGGspwKm17j//1RnGMqlti54Ga4NEL2p+QW+NwVS5nUSymKoedhJO44XO45ENJlunWVpLsfQzgRUxX0SedJVuz33+Ma5DXxHS35HDfaT8ON5Wnxqtfjp9EuOiZIGyanGi9m5vpoZbuXHZKpKMVXg9eghKsvAXvM9HLTaPkpn8zbO16wZ6pV8fL1u4Ln0x7rKHMrKKDxhaDPe9nDJQCVDPIIUr5OIMNxs26MTwqO4mGVw==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=microsoft.com; s=arcselector9901; h=From:Date:Subject:Message-ID:Content-Type:MIME-Version:X-MS-Exchange-SenderADCheck; bh=6sNxEJuK8/8Hy5fdTe34CodoutyD8D0kfqVdGKWkGUc=; b=PqFUDgGYRCkS67Sqeu8rcsedw6LQ+IpEA0lOXFQsWJs9Fr+4E8e3P7Z6rh6lEjxuhddaOOGkR+lQuLYDsVVy9g3qA9bkp1JztihACladyMiBtEMF2vSJ5N1WT4h0Xuy28OhQacNm4kfPXPkTCrZKltWLoNR+PkVI0g9seZ56wFAXW2xX9vSWyt4WYUiLavlQ0KbmVKO1FCp1CbIKRPknmMtgmfun0vwKY70/raxWWoiEa/ninowKOWWbAgKkjxoiMNHWtxszwiWns8I2kUK3/qfCYtszY2jXUGaN1BxHigxtTiXg80iIy29r/HtzqxcGPQVKUgagG0mC4tPr5yXaag== ARC-Authentication-Results: i=1; mx.microsoft.com 1; spf=pass smtp.mailfrom=marvell.com; dmarc=pass action=none header.from=marvell.com; dkim=pass header.d=marvell.com; arc=none D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=marvell.onmicrosoft.com; s=selector1-marvell-onmicrosoft-com; h=From:Date:Subject:Message-ID:Content-Type:MIME-Version:X-MS-Exchange-SenderADCheck; bh=6sNxEJuK8/8Hy5fdTe34CodoutyD8D0kfqVdGKWkGUc=; b=OPjB8jg9cPtAPUNO9GcwVDF6MGpXYj4kMlzUFTIfYfP30j2vM0r2z7OszqcEvYeOQZymETYI8ZVL/6vdBtbyOtUfD5o7oBvF3Y95+z1gq9/3NyDStlhOWJeW9tquM5qG3W6npTjA9dTdF9dbYZ8j9mRoVxrN1Da3gUb0EMC6k7I= Received: from CO6PR18MB4484.namprd18.prod.outlook.com (2603:10b6:5:359::9) by CO6PR18MB4403.namprd18.prod.outlook.com (2603:10b6:5:35d::14) with Microsoft SMTP Server (version=TLS1_2, cipher=TLS_ECDHE_RSA_WITH_AES_256_GCM_SHA384) id 15.20.4308.20; Wed, 7 Jul 2021 13:36:53 +0000 Received: from CO6PR18MB4484.namprd18.prod.outlook.com ([fe80::1455:9a67:a6e7:e557]) by CO6PR18MB4484.namprd18.prod.outlook.com ([fe80::1455:9a67:a6e7:e557%7]) with mapi id 15.20.4308.020; Wed, 7 Jul 2021 13:36:53 +0000 From: Akhil Goyal To: "Zhang, Roy Fan" , "Ji, Kai" , "dev@dpdk.org" CC: "De Lara Guarch, Pablo" Thread-Topic: [dpdk-dev v2] crypto/aesni_gcm: fix performance issue Thread-Index: AQHXbPsG2uBk5MOWgECoadDwRphwxKs3kDpQ Date: Wed, 7 Jul 2021 13:36:53 +0000 Message-ID: References: <20210629123602.27702-1-kai.ji@intel.com> <20210629151907.28734-1-kai.ji@intel.com> In-Reply-To: Accept-Language: en-US Content-Language: en-US X-MS-Has-Attach: X-MS-TNEF-Correlator: authentication-results: intel.com; dkim=none (message not signed) header.d=none;intel.com; dmarc=none action=none header.from=marvell.com; x-ms-publictraffictype: Email x-ms-office365-filtering-correlation-id: 9e93b8a5-3659-4845-86cf-08d9414c4869 x-ms-traffictypediagnostic: CO6PR18MB4403: x-microsoft-antispam-prvs: x-ms-oob-tlc-oobclassifiers: OLM:3826; x-ms-exchange-senderadcheck: 1 x-microsoft-antispam: BCL:0; x-microsoft-antispam-message-info: Rg2YOOnKnx5qGdB7fWFSn1TjXC6doD8gL7xMQRLGOt2ghJ1NDEoyfXShtu3gL6g2hs1BE+0tHcMzDg5+I93PpjKBWx4wYyT+0UAFWU/jNCGHGLdMWS49KbQguRDBgrNLQBgR9n9cPQmt08EAGnEd45Dab3dtsIBBJg4+uud58Ri38WsDhjgZIbVzIsbokNGr0RZmod2WdZ96anJk7v+ooX2N9ErvkofZxHXdLsJurv0/2HU0fKfuI03QNrcu7wT7/QRgE52vpmUG03XwbnEQmrcmBW9qX15ZE99LDaQM1qYcxH1Eo6CB3b8/kUcUsD8GoM7mLEf2EP4aCNKBDovhJhzx+reYH7u+JNJEG4/+d7V4oJxE3wwt5Dv7dUbRZwqLu05y/KfT1G1JewIf7LnboIpgMVKQkpuzmrPA2jooek1UAV1eKjAvzx9DCbsl02YndbmBPtpXW/VgB3fQ349AzYcEE67Xr9okbNmEQW0Ql+UkaKGz5Lac1C5/roBC8ziqz+nfFnMgBNMfUTmI9EwP9FDoD7/aN1Gvda0ZzRgYhQsWXDE1J1mLXChpQG29zgjuvTTC7WjHbcajltZjmRKNYF/YZ5jUBjQ+uQNnuddSNk7Yo8uRopOxlsk6ik59f3TYlW91opI32SvX0cPV19uPOw== x-forefront-antispam-report: CIP:255.255.255.255; CTRY:; LANG:en; SCL:1; SRV:; IPV:NLI; SFV:NSPM; H:CO6PR18MB4484.namprd18.prod.outlook.com; PTR:; CAT:NONE; SFS:(4636009)(396003)(39860400002)(346002)(136003)(366004)(376002)(86362001)(478600001)(4326008)(33656002)(26005)(316002)(71200400001)(52536014)(110136005)(8936002)(8676002)(6506007)(5660300002)(2906002)(66476007)(76116006)(7696005)(64756008)(55016002)(66946007)(38100700002)(9686003)(122000001)(66556008)(186003)(66446008)(4744005); DIR:OUT; SFP:1101; x-ms-exchange-antispam-messagedata-chunkcount: 1 x-ms-exchange-antispam-messagedata-0: =?us-ascii?Q?eOvcK5cjZP+VDco0u3YG6UtCSqwjXPSSHJ4cqgBv/tMx4a4h1FVNfu+5yMt0?= =?us-ascii?Q?LsvkZdmt41dTqneJXtkIETAEnoqEE/jQ9PFLSNIu9wLnQUJbmHVVU2P3wjXW?= =?us-ascii?Q?m2+zcpLr97KipQTiQbAXjtdq7I2LI6XsTtJOX/3wb55yH2xtnK2LKN5XBnds?= =?us-ascii?Q?WLlj18BoUXQYdgv4ezj/Gv1wv0FhcMvEMdkw7LSNoxW9jXsLjVjXmHgubZRp?= =?us-ascii?Q?0SmpvUvA935Amp/TEZqzctHvtFFTj7xzNGIkB7TnXLybZ6bcMnhd2NqBQ7Tr?= =?us-ascii?Q?bvb/Zu57KNVQDHEMrAbp3THS+vcw14HMcPtkgZSdsEGBUnPwcS3xKdoNZYDo?= =?us-ascii?Q?cE413rn+6urTuTSY3brbbj4v7bij7MuXus8seMIye+i3nRgx0C5RECIQcVCR?= =?us-ascii?Q?GX6IEpFldfKrVGe+huk7k32w93VbZfX4MvMstCkllJN/CQCc676FrysgJlPv?= =?us-ascii?Q?5dw6qPdWQOvalNrUo35IYQ14Z0ispf0m+gozMkUdJNIafKbGs/kOfULFRf7Z?= =?us-ascii?Q?SAc4Tvul7vwGQamhH69WJRSk5xbupaS7f6uPvtfMwwSYRQ5XbCjt52ct22Do?= =?us-ascii?Q?2tEmJwxlzsxuKfRObDsqa+CrSyklpnx1XnedMpWNjeB5V2PCyAeI934O3p1Q?= =?us-ascii?Q?oiS+o56VmjM7HKZIYXjxZ7ah9u8p1KruSe3VAmKElDqwnw9oAg+acg94zWnt?= =?us-ascii?Q?WLRyiVPEFiU2JNVNWCV/81VmA4LARYdV2HSGsFO2Jmu0WOkKBhvFQwvXMYMo?= =?us-ascii?Q?2Aus0D61eVSq7fPVLPuQYFrfpMKybpnEBs+175YP2fh7Otsp9zgePenn7C2X?= =?us-ascii?Q?Sbizu1MKQUKCOSFoTN4pULzti5bhA6svfMyxL7JD7aqZCUMNH9D4I4bq+Jx9?= =?us-ascii?Q?mAZ+5jUNd1rUv+RzHaVlsQ6tzJ43AqT9hPjypxH+yxW6Beb2uJD9P5y+3044?= =?us-ascii?Q?0yqweLmlQ/oiO+JGyLQzfhGme1EXcuhb4+8lKkOo/lw5YLo5cmyTuaJV3hWv?= =?us-ascii?Q?nUxB8n/HLGOwUXqBV1Ffe92LaT7ysuaO+5CUn8ZC4KEKZ2KmAuvsmF3RbUxx?= =?us-ascii?Q?llZrk7K/vZamKXv5ijqSLWxSymOKrTfHxnMFDWciXVJnPybS3gHXNlUFWnF2?= =?us-ascii?Q?L4H5x+mQVyHjVaPCtc6qsoPxq8yFtNOcwbkicX7Jg+TUDbNx0n0wNR3Ewnk9?= =?us-ascii?Q?s/QSt6Rqi8AGOW6FlQDOdilGXeQagjVrxLOUIunC8ifz5HTfhbChm02OfvjO?= =?us-ascii?Q?ctKWDB5u9oXULhZM7x7YlCiYjJL77ydxdAoZi+FwQqUEL3Xf5NCme/Mpvmiw?= =?us-ascii?Q?IwGfZjbZhdOq/dGpGAEJJRwG?= x-ms-exchange-transport-forked: True Content-Type: text/plain; charset="us-ascii" Content-Transfer-Encoding: quoted-printable MIME-Version: 1.0 X-OriginatorOrg: marvell.com X-MS-Exchange-CrossTenant-AuthAs: Internal X-MS-Exchange-CrossTenant-AuthSource: CO6PR18MB4484.namprd18.prod.outlook.com X-MS-Exchange-CrossTenant-Network-Message-Id: 9e93b8a5-3659-4845-86cf-08d9414c4869 X-MS-Exchange-CrossTenant-originalarrivaltime: 07 Jul 2021 13:36:53.6795 (UTC) X-MS-Exchange-CrossTenant-fromentityheader: Hosted X-MS-Exchange-CrossTenant-id: 70e1fb47-1155-421d-87fc-2e58f638b6e0 X-MS-Exchange-CrossTenant-mailboxtype: HOSTED X-MS-Exchange-CrossTenant-userprincipalname: 7XcxizoDUpprwW/hQ/ATcrsp7wAwPDmXATGzVK471NBv/uCiYzRr7pAbWNCdFmOkmA7+VJKmg6cofEb8IcuwUA== X-MS-Exchange-Transport-CrossTenantHeadersStamped: CO6PR18MB4403 X-Proofpoint-GUID: _U8WKIRSsHZWB13-QC_vVJDOTYYiRkEe X-Proofpoint-ORIG-GUID: _U8WKIRSsHZWB13-QC_vVJDOTYYiRkEe X-Proofpoint-Virus-Version: vendor=fsecure engine=2.50.10434:6.0.391, 18.0.790 definitions=2021-07-07_06:2021-07-06, 2021-07-07 signatures=0 Subject: Re: [dpdk-dev] [dpdk-dev v2] crypto/aesni_gcm: fix performance issue X-BeenThere: dev@dpdk.org X-Mailman-Version: 2.1.29 Precedence: list List-Id: DPDK patches and discussions List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: dev-bounces@dpdk.org Sender: "dev" > > > > This patch fixes the aesni_gcm performance issue on systems with AVX512 > > CPU flag presented but with VAES CPU flag missing, such as Skylake. > > > > Fixes: 81fe96a0cece ("crypto/aesni_gcm: use architecture independent > API") > > Cc: pablo.de.lara.guarch@intel.com > > > > Signed-off-by: Kai Ji >=20 > Acked-by: Fan Zhang Applied to dpdk-next-crypto Thanks